ABSTRACT OF THE DISCLOSURE A gel composition in the form either of a transparent sheet or paste is provided for dressing skin wounds. When the dressing is in the form of a sheet, the composition comprises dextrin and a water-swellable,cross-linked polymer selected from polyacrylamide or polymethacrylamide. The ratio of dextrin to polymer ranges from about 2:1 to 1:1. When the dressing is in the form of a paste the composition comprises a non-cross- linked nonionic polyacrylamide or polymethacrylamide in combination with a cross-linked salt of polyacrylic or polymethacrylic acid and water. The ratio of nonionic to cross-linked polymer is from about 1:2.5 to 1:15; while the ratio of water to combined nonionic and cross-linked polymer is from about 10:1 to 1:3. Glycerine can be a further component of the paste and, when present, will be found in a ratio of water to glycerin ranging from 5:1 to 1:0.7.
